Ubuntu 16.04 Gnome - Interface blinks, impossible to play
Command line version of ADOM senses some strange input

Hi,

I have 64bit Ubuntu 16.04 Gnome OS installed on Intel NUC Kit NUC6i5SYK.
Downloaded ASCII version of ADOM (for Ubuntu 12.04 64 bit, but also tried others) and ran from the gnome terminal (also tried xterm).
The game behaves as if it continuously senses some input. It redraws the screen very often. When I finally done with character generation and get to the world map, I continuously see the message "Unknown command '⯑', press '?' for help." (The ⯑ is actually in a hexagon, not in a diamond - I could'nt find a proper character and wasn't able to copy-paste it.).
It is possible to move the character and enter the caves and so on, but not possible to enter command like ":s" or ":m".

The issue doesn't appear if I a login to a RaspberryPi via ssh on my Ubuntu machine and start adom there.
